China, the world's second-biggest energy consumer, plans to add more nuclear-power capacity by 2020, step up uranium imports and explore for the fuel in nations as diverse as Kazakhstan and Niger.


China is turning to alternative energy sources to cut its reliance on polluting coal, which generates almost 80 percent of the nation's electricity. Atomic power will account for more than 5 percent of total output by 2020, Wang said.


China's proven uranium reserves can cover demand until 2030 and it will need to import more uranium to satisfy long-term consumption, Chen Yuehui, deputy general manager of China National Nuclear Corp.'s overseas exploration unit, said in the text of a speech to be delivered at the conference tomorrow.
